Job description
In the role of a Marketing Data Analyst, you will leverage your expertise in data analytics, statistics, visualization, and marketing fundamentals. Your responsibilities will involve interpreting complex data sets, crafting insightful Power BI reports, and providing actionable recommendations to guide our client's marketing strategies.
Key Responsibilities:
Design and upkeep dynamic Power BI dashboards and visualizations to depict marketing insights.
Perform in-depth analysis of customer, market, and competitor data to uncover trends, opportunities, and potential obstacles.
Generate Power BI reports for the marketing department to illustrate business achievements and competitive positioning.
Execute queries on complex relational databases for report generation and data extraction for further analysis.
Apply statistical analysis tools to decode data sets, focusing on identifying patterns and trends for both diagnostic and predictive analytics purposes.
Partner with the marketing team to derive actionable insights for enhancing lead generation, customer acquisition, and retention strategies.
Keep track of and predict marketing and sales trends through detailed data analysis.
Implement A/B testing and other methodologies to refine marketing efforts.
Engage with internal teams to assess data requirements and ensure the delivery of comprehensive data insights.
Remain informed about the latest advancements in marketing data analysis, as well as relevant tools and technologies.
Skills and Qualifications:
A bachelor’s degree in marketing, statistics, mathematics, business analytics, or a related area is preferred, or QBE is equally accepted
Proficient in data visualization tools such as Tableau and Power BI.
Skilled in SQL for querying relational database management systems.
Demonstrated experience in a data analyst capacity.
Exceptional analytical capabilities with a keen eye for detail, accuracy, and the ability to synthesize and communicate complex information effectively.
Strong communication skills, both written and verbal.
The ability to work autonomously as well as part of a team.
Desirable Attributes:
Experience with Python for data analysis and statistical tasks.
A good understanding of digital marketing tools and methodologies.
Previous role experience in a data analytics capacity within a marketing framework is highly advantageous.
